What type of electrical stimulation promotes wound healing?

Electrical stimulation (ES), in the form of alternating current (AC), direct current (DC) and pulsed current (PC), has been shown to have beneficial effects on cutaneous wound healing in chronic wounds.

How does electrical stimulation help wound healing?

ELECTRICAL STIMULATION can help speed wound healing by increasing capillary density and perfusion, improving wound oxygenation, and encouraging granulation and fibroblast activity. Several manufacturers make the high-voltage pulsed current simulator used for this therapy.

What is the best electrical modality chosen to treat infected wound?

LVBPC is employed in transcutaneous electrical nerve stimulation (TENS) devices, primarily for pain control. At present, HVPC is the current most supported by the evidence for wound healing and is most frequently used for this purpose in the US.

What helps a wound heal faster?

Wounds heal faster if they are kept warm. Try to be quick when changing dressings. Exposing a wound to the open air can drop its temperature and may slow healing for a few hours. Don’t use antiseptic creams, washes or sprays on a chronic wound.

How do you stimulate granulation tissue?

You can help encourage the proliferation of granulation tissue by:

  1. Managing exudate.
  2. Selecting dressings to provide a moist, warm healing environment.
  3. Removing any necrotic tissue, which may cause MMPs to linger in excessive amounts.
  4. Ensuring that the patient is properly nourished and hydrated.

When Should E-Stim not be used?

You should avoid electrical stimulation if you have: A change in tissue sensation. Impaired mental status. Presence of an implanted electrical device (the e-stim could interfere with pacemakers or implanted pain stimulators)6.

What promotes wound healing?

Eating well during wound healing helps you heal faster and fight infection. During healing your body needs more calories, protein, fluid, vitamin A, vitamin C, and zinc. The best source of these nutrients is food. If you are not eating enough healthy food, you may need to take a supplement.

Electrical stimulation may offer a unique treatment option to heal complicated and recalcitrant wounds, improve flap and graft survival, and even improve surgery results. Electrical stimulation has been suggested to reduce infection, improve cellular immunity, increase perfusion, and accelerate wound healing (1).

What is the best way to stimulate a wound to heal?

A rationale for applying electrical stimulation is that it mimics the natural current of injury and will jump start or accelerate the wound healing process. Research Wisdom: Keeping a wound moist with normal ( 0.9% ) saline ( sodium chloride ) maintains the optimal bioelectric charge because it is like the electrolytic concentration of wound fluid.
